Technical Specifications and Design Innovations

The Grade 75 self-drilling hollow anchor integrates drilling, grouting, and reinforcement into a single operation, embodying SupAnchor's 3-in-1 principle. This design eliminates the need for separate casing systems, significantly improving construction efficiency in cohesive or unconsolidated soils. The anchor utilizes Grade 75 high-strength steel, which offers exceptional tensile and yield strengths, making it ideal for scenarios where standard anchors might fail. Key parameters, inferred from SupAnchor's product logic, are detailed in the table below, highlighting the enhanced capabilities for common models like R32 and R38.

Parameter R32 Model R38 Model
Outside Diameter (mm) 32 38
Internal Diameter (mm) 18-20 19-21
Cross Sectional Area (mm²) 400-450 600-650
Ultimate Load (kN) ≥380-420 ≥550-600
Yield Load (kN) ≥300-340 ≥440-480
Weight (kg/m) 3.2-3.6 4.7-5.1
Thread Type ISO 10208 - R32 ISO 10208 - R38
Steel Grade Grade 75 Grade 75
Elongation (%) A100mm ≥6 A100mm ≥6

This self drilling anchor system ensures reliable performance with standardized rib designs that maximize bonding with grout, reducing installation time and costs. The high-strength material foundation allows it to withstand extreme forces, addressing common engineering challenges like soil pressure and deformation in complex geologies.

Key Advantages and Engineering Adaptability

  • Superior Load-Bearing Capacity: The Grade 75 steel provides significantly higher ultimate and yield loads compared to standard anchors, making it suitable for heavy-duty applications where failure is not an option.
  • Reliable Structural Performance: With mechanical properties compliant to international standards, the anchor maintains stability under high loads, preventing permanent deformation and ensuring long-term safety.
  • Corrosion Resistance Compatibility: It can be paired with anti-corrosion treatments like hot-dip galvanizing, expanding its use to moderately corrosive environments without compromising strength.
  • Efficient Installation: The standardized thread design allows for quick on-site connections, reducing labor intensity and minimizing project delays, which is crucial in fast-paced construction settings.

These features make the hollow bar anchor a versatile choice for various geotechnical reinforcement systems, enhancing overall project efficiency and reliability.

Application Scenarios and Market Relevance

The Grade 75 self-drilling anchor bolt is ideally suited for a range of demanding projects. In heavy-duty infrastructure, it supports deep foundations for skyscrapers and large-span bridges, where high load-bearing is essential. For tunnel and mining operations, it provides critical support in unstable geological conditions, such as in highway or railway tunnels, reducing risks of collapse. Additionally, it serves in permanent structural support for nuclear facilities or industrial complexes, where safety and durability are paramount. This drill-and-grout bolt technology aligns with global trends in urbanization and infrastructure development, offering solutions that meet the increasing demands for geotechnical safety and efficiency.
